3D scanning is the procedure of examining a real-world object or atmosphere to accumulate three-dimensional data concerning its shape, and perhaps its appearance (like shade). This data is then made use of to create electronic 3D models of the things or environment.

Examining Accuracy, Resolution, and Data Deliverables
When reviewing 3D laser scanning solutions in Dallas, inspect their accuracy claims. Seek proven data demonstrating the scanner'' s accuracy under problems similar to your project'' s setting. Independent recognition or reviews from past customers can be useful here.
Consider the resolution supplied, which determines the degree of detail recorded. A greater resolution scan will certainly stand for finer features, critical for applications like reverse design or comprehensive building paperwork. Understand how the solution specifies and measures resolution, and guarantee it lines up with your task’& rsquo; s demands.
Inquire about the details data deliverables provided. Typical formats consist of point clouds (e.g.,. LAS,. PLY), harmonized designs (e.g.,. STL,. OBJ), and CAD versions. Verify that the service can supply data in a layout compatible with your existing software program and process.
Ultimately, clear up any kind of post-processing services consisted of, such as data cleansing, registration, and version creation. These solutions considerably influence the usability of the last 3D model.
